When we were at the Visitor's Center on Saturday, July 5th, author, Richard Baumgartner was there. He was there talking about his books and signing them.

A few of his books are:

"Blood and Sacrifice: The Civil War Journal of a Confederate Soldier", "The Bully Boys" and his latest publication, "Fractured Paths of Duty", the first book ever published about the 92nd Ohio, which fought at the Battles of Chickamauga and Chattanooga.
